Light rays enter the eye through the cornea, a transparent dome-shaped tissue that is the eye's outermost layer. The cornea bends or refracts, light rays traveling to the pupil. The shape of the cornea determines how much of the light is bent and whether the image will be focused correctly on the retina at the back of the eye. In open-angle glaucoma, the iridocorneal angle remains open, but the trabecular meshwork becomes stiff, slowing down the outflow of aqueous humor. This causes a buildup of aqueous humor in the anterior chamber, leading to a sudden increase in intraocular pressure. The treatment for open-angle glaucoma focuses on reducing the elevated intraocular pressure by either decreasing the secretion of aqueous humor or increasing its outflow.

背景情况:

  • 视神经外直径 (ONSD) 在高海拔地区增加,与急性山病 (AMS) 相相关.
  • 高空暴露对眼内压力 (IOP) 有影响,但近视徒步旅行者的眼睛反应尚未得到充分研究.
  • 高近视 (HM) 可能会影响生理学适应的低性缺氧.

研究的目的:

  • 在高海拔徒步旅行期间,调查高近视 (HM) 和没有高近视 (HM) 的徒步旅行者在ONSD和IOP的变化.
  • 为了确定这些眼部变化是否可以预测AMS症状.
  • 探索HM对高度眼睛生理反应的影响.

主要方法:

  • 山的3天徒步旅行涉及9名HM参与者和18名没有HM参与者.
  • 在徒步旅行之前和期间测量ONSD和IOP.
  • 使用问卷评估AMS症状.

主要成果:

  • 在HM和非HM组中,ONSD显著增加,达到1,700m.
  • 在HM组中,内压力更高,为3,150m.
  • 在1700米处的分数ONSD变化与AMS发展 (r=0.448,p=0.019) 和头痛 (r=0.542,p=0.004) 相相关.
  • ROC分析显示,ONSD分数变化有效预测了AMS (AUC=0.859) 和头痛 (AUC=0.803).

结论:

  • 在中等高度的ONSD变化可以预测AMS症状.
  • 在高海拔地区,HM可能会影响眼部适应和水性水分调节.
  • 监测ONSD可能有助于预测和管理徒步旅行者中的AMS.
